6.11. Voltage Reference

The AirPrime AR7558 utilizes 1.8V logic. A voltage reference output for this rail is provided below.

The VCC_1V8 signal can be used to power external circuitry and/or detect the power state of the
AirPrime AR7558 device.
Using VCC_1V8 to determine the power state is recommended when the user application wants to
disable VBATT. VBATT should not be disabled before VCC_1V8 goes inactive. To be able to detect
the power state on VCC_1V8, all logic input signals to the AirPrime AR7558device must be set low

The VCC_1V8 signal is High-Z when the AirPrime AR7558 embedded module is powered down.

6.12. RESET

The AirPrime AR7558 provides an interface to allow an external application to RESET the module as
well as an output to indicate the current RESET state or control an external device.
